Output 43ab100ad8e96580e2d4c3f39eeefa157c763b13b651dc12d50fe41f029871f3:1

value
1323054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53bb5d82aa6428652636f64270df33ef7990e032 OP_EQUALVERIFY OP_CHECKSIG
address
18djYHnkcXJBtW3d1Pi6peQPhYk7fXZaZ9
transaction
43ab100ad8e96580e2d4c3f39eeefa157c763b13b651dc12d50fe41f029871f3
confirmations
625954
spent
true